NEW YORK, Sept. 14, 2016 /PRNewswire/ -- Molecular point-of-care, workflow and test technology innovation, geographic market shifts and the U.S. Government's "Cancer Moonshot" are among the topics discussed in Kalorama Information's Upcoming Webinar: The State of the IVD Industry 2016. Presenting will be IVD analyst Emil Salazar, the author of Kalorama's United States In Vitro Diagnostic Market report and Publisher Bruce Carlson. Kalorama Information is a market research firm specializing in studies on in vitro diagnostic and biotech markets. The firm recently published the tenth edition of its comprehensive study of clinical testing markets.
